Most of Telemann's cantatas have a BC part for a Gallichon. My view is
   that they are for the large continuo instrument in A (string length in
   mid 90s) rather than the smaller instrument in D also known as mandora
   (some sources use the two names interchangeably) with a string length
   around 70cm
